Understanding the Difference Between Routine and Emergency Repairs
Many roofing problems start small—slipped tiles, minor leaks, or areas of wear—yet not all of these constitute emergencies. An emergency arises when the integrity of your home is at risk or when the issue poses a safety concern that cannot wait.

The Key Signs of an Emergency Roof Issue
Several situations indicate that a roofing problem has escalated into an emergency. Homeowners should look for the following warning signs:
Sudden or Severe Leaks During Rainfall
If water is entering the home rapidly, dripping through ceilings, or flowing down internal walls, the situation has already reached an emergency stage. Heavy leaks can ruin plaster, damage electrical systems, and affect flooring and furniture. Major Storm or Wind Damage
Storms can lift tiles, break ridge lines, damage flashing, or even tear away sections of the roof entirely. If your property in South Wigston experiences a storm and you suddenly see missing tiles or exposed areas, your home is vulnerable to more water ingress. Storm damage is always considered emergency roofing work because further rainfall could cause rapid internal deterioration.
Sagging Roof Sections
A sagging or dipping area of the roof indicates a structural concern. This could be caused by waterlogged timbers, rotting rafters, or long-term roof movement. Sagging suggests the roof may no longer be able to support its weight, making this a serious safety issue requiring immediate investigation.
Water Reaching Electrical Systems
Water leaking near lighting, wiring, fuse boxes, or any electrical fixtures is extremely dangerous. Even a small leak in these areas should be treated as an emergency because it places your home at immediate risk. Internal Damp That Appears Suddenly
Gradual damp patches are usually a sign of a minor issue, but sudden dark staining, bubbling paint, or rapid moisture spread indicates active water ingress. When damp escalates fast, it suggests a larger roofing failure that needs urgent attention.
Falling Debris or Loose Roofing Materials
If tiles, flashing, fascia sections, or other materials fall from the roof, the danger extends beyond property damage. This poses a direct safety hazard for anyone walking below. Loose materials often indicate deeper problems and should be treated immediately.
Why Emergency Roof Issues Must Be Addressed Immediately
Delaying an emergency repair can lead to significant and costly damage throughout the home. When a roof’s protective barrier fails, water quickly infiltrates insulation, timbers, ceilings, and walls. This not only affects the structural integrity of the property but can also spread into multiple rooms if not controlled.

Common Causes of Emergency Roofing Situations
Homeowners in South Wigston, Leicestershire encounter emergency roofing issues for various reasons, including:
- High winds lifting or breaking tiles
- Heavy rain overwhelming worn-out roof coverings
- Long-term neglect creating weak spots
- Poor previous repairs failing under pressure
- Age-related deterioration in older properties
- Blocked gutters causing overflow into the roofline

Preventing Emergencies Through Routine Maintenance
While emergencies cannot always be predicted, regular roof maintenance dramatically reduces the risk. During scheduled inspections, professionals can identify warning signs such as cracked tiles, worn flashing, deteriorated mortar, or blocked drainage systems.
